|
@@ -21,7 +21,7 @@
|
|
|
#
|
|
|
|
|
|
import iotests
|
|
|
-from iotests import log, qemu_img, qemu_io_silent
|
|
|
+from iotests import log, qemu_img, qemu_io
|
|
|
|
|
|
# Need backing file support
|
|
|
iotests.script_initialize(supported_fmts=['qcow2'],
|
|
@@ -44,15 +44,15 @@ with iotests.FilePath('base.img') as base_img_path, \
|
|
|
log('')
|
|
|
|
|
|
qemu_img('create', '-f', iotests.imgfmt, base_img_path, '64M')
|
|
|
- assert qemu_io_silent(base_img_path, '-c', 'write -P 1 0M 1M') == 0
|
|
|
- assert qemu_io_silent(base_img_path, '-c', 'write -P 1 3M 1M') == 0
|
|
|
+ qemu_io(base_img_path, '-c', 'write -P 1 0M 1M')
|
|
|
+ qemu_io(base_img_path, '-c', 'write -P 1 3M 1M')
|
|
|
qemu_img('create', '-f', iotests.imgfmt, '-b', base_img_path,
|
|
|
'-F', iotests.imgfmt, mid_img_path)
|
|
|
- assert qemu_io_silent(mid_img_path, '-c', 'write -P 3 2M 1M') == 0
|
|
|
- assert qemu_io_silent(mid_img_path, '-c', 'write -P 3 4M 1M') == 0
|
|
|
+ qemu_io(mid_img_path, '-c', 'write -P 3 2M 1M')
|
|
|
+ qemu_io(mid_img_path, '-c', 'write -P 3 4M 1M')
|
|
|
qemu_img('create', '-f', iotests.imgfmt, '-b', mid_img_path,
|
|
|
'-F', iotests.imgfmt, top_img_path)
|
|
|
- assert qemu_io_silent(top_img_path, '-c', 'write -P 2 1M 1M') == 0
|
|
|
+ qemu_io(top_img_path, '-c', 'write -P 2 1M 1M')
|
|
|
|
|
|
# 0 1 2 3 4
|
|
|
# top 2
|
|
@@ -107,10 +107,10 @@ with iotests.FilePath('base.img') as base_img_path, \
|
|
|
# Detach backing to check that we can read the data from the top level now
|
|
|
qemu_img('rebase', '-u', '-b', '', '-f', iotests.imgfmt, top_img_path)
|
|
|
|
|
|
- assert qemu_io_silent(top_img_path, '-c', 'read -P 0 0 1M') == 0
|
|
|
- assert qemu_io_silent(top_img_path, '-c', 'read -P 2 1M 1M') == 0
|
|
|
- assert qemu_io_silent(top_img_path, '-c', 'read -P 3 2M 1M') == 0
|
|
|
- assert qemu_io_silent(top_img_path, '-c', 'read -P 0 3M 1M') == 0
|
|
|
- assert qemu_io_silent(top_img_path, '-c', 'read -P 3 4M 1M') == 0
|
|
|
+ qemu_io(top_img_path, '-c', 'read -P 0 0 1M')
|
|
|
+ qemu_io(top_img_path, '-c', 'read -P 2 1M 1M')
|
|
|
+ qemu_io(top_img_path, '-c', 'read -P 3 2M 1M')
|
|
|
+ qemu_io(top_img_path, '-c', 'read -P 0 3M 1M')
|
|
|
+ qemu_io(top_img_path, '-c', 'read -P 3 4M 1M')
|
|
|
|
|
|
log('Done')
|